Actually the Lithium is less than 1/3 the weight as the same size SLA battery. If your 66yrs old and pulling a sled any distance the cost is worth it. At least to me it is
I always carry a spare SLA so the weight saving is even more significant. 1 lightweight battery is much better than two heavy ones. My LX-9 is a tank with the SLA battery. Now we just need to get the price of the Lithiums down.

I just saw these Marcum 10 amp Lithium batteries on the Rapala.com website.Rapala bought out Marcum. They are $149.
I use the lithium Dakota battery 10Ah http://www.electric-bike-kit.com/12v-lithium-lifepo4-replacement.aspx since rapala wont sell them in canada. just light all lithium batteries you need the right charger or you risk burning them out or over charging.
